When you are looking at the price of a new water heater, a few main things shift the final number. The type of unit you choose—whether it is a tank model or a tankless system—is the biggest factor. You also have to consider the fuel source, like gas or electric, and the physical space where the heater sits. If your home needs new venting, updated piping, or a different hookup to meet current safety codes, that adds labor time to the project.
The cost to install a tankless system depends on your home’s infrastructure, such as venting requirements and the size of your gas meter. Because these units provide on-demand heat, the installation process is more technical than a standard water heater replacement. Storage tank water heaters are a common and reliable choice for many Hampton homes. They maintain a ready supply of hot water in a well-insulated tank. This ensures hot water is available whenever you need it. They are generally less expensive to purchase and install than tankless models. Sizes vary to accommodate different household demands. An 'on demand' water heater is another term for a tankless water heater. These systems heat water only when you turn on a hot water tap, rather than storing and continuously heating water in a tank. This 'on-demand' heating conserves energy and provides a continuous supply of hot water. It means you won't run out of hot water during peak usage times. We can help you explore 'on demand' options.

Energy Star certified water heaters meet strict energy efficiency standards set by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ency. These units use less energy to heat water compared to standard models, which can lead to significant savings on utility bills. They often feature enhanced insulation, more efficient burners, or advanced heat pump technology. Choosing an Energy Star model is a smart way to reduce your home's energy consumption. Hot water heater replacement involves removing the old unit and installing a new one. This includes disconnecting water and power/gas lines, draining the tank, and safely removing it. The new heater is then connected, ensuring proper plumbing and electrical or gas hookups. Venting is checked or installed as needed. The system is tested to confirm it's operating correctly and delivering hot water.
